| Summary: | Contains digitized video footage and audio recordings from the Hernán Contreras '62 "Collection of NASA Events Film Reels" and the Gerald D. "Gerry" Griffin '56 "Collection of NASA Video and Audio Recordings." The videos include silent footage and promotional films with sound that depict various NASA flights and projects, including the Apollo missions and Skylab program, from the early 1970s to the mid-1990s. This collection also contains audio recordings from a press conference and selected episodes of NASA radio programs ("NASA Space Stories," "NASA Space Notes," NASA Special Reports") that were produced for the general public. In particular, NASA Space Stories was a weekly radio show featuring stories of interest about NASA programs and projects.
